How much can you borrow via Berkshire Bank?
Berkshire Bank Mortgage allows borrowers to apply for loan amounts of up to $3,000,000. Note that the maximum loan amount you can borrow will also vary depending on the type of mortgage you choose, regardless of the lender you choose.
What mortgage rates does Berkshire Bank offer?
Mortgage rates change daily based on market conditions and vary significantly depending on the loan type and the length of the term. For instance, fixed rate mortgages will typically have a higher interest rate than mortgages with variable rates, and jumbo loans usually have higher mortgage rates than conforming conventional loans. Find the best interest rate available to you by getting quotes from three or more mortgage lenders before choosing a home loan.

What mortgage programs are available?
Besides conventional mortgages, Berkshire Bank Mortgage offers the following mortgage types:
- FHA loans: FHA loans are mortgages insured by the FHA. They offer competitive mortgage rates and have less stringent eligibility requirements. However, borrowers must pay a mortgage insurance premium. For instance, you can apply for an FHA loan with a credit score as low as 580. Co-applicants are allowed and you can qualify for a down payment as low as 3%.
